Adding vibrato
▪
Use the
Vibrato
pop-up menu to choose a vibrato style.
Vibrato assists in providing separation between your dry singing voice and
the harmonies as well as to add some movement to the rigid pitch contour in
Notes mode harmony. Even the smallest amount of vibrato applied to your
harmony voices can achieve this. Like the Humanize effects, each voice is
treated slightly differently by the Vibrato algorithm so the voices don’t all
sound exactly the same. There are 7 styles available in progressively more
intensity as you browse down the list.
▪
Use the
Amount
parameter to vary the amount of vibrato intensity for the
overall style with this parameter. All the styles were designed to be useful at
middle values but you can add or remove vibrato as you like.
Equalizing the voices
▪
Use the
LoEQ
and
HiEQ
parameters to apply low-frequency and high-fre-
quency equalization to all the harmony voices.
Mixing in the lead voice
▪
Use the
Lead Level
parameter to adjust the level of the lead voice mixed with
the effect.
